Best Ear Wax Removal Central London – The Pluses of Microsuction Wax Removal

Microsuction is an ear wax removal strategy which is risk-free, comfortable as well as pain-free. It involves using a binocular microscope which supplies a clear as well as multiplied view of the ear canal. With such a clear view, a fine low-pressure suction device can be used to remove any type of ear wax obstructions securely.

So what are the major benefits of microsuction, when contrasted to even more standard ear wax eliminations methods such as syringing or ear irrigation?

A Precise Sight of The Ear Canal

Microsuction utilizes a binocular microscopic lense which provides us a particularly good sight of both the ear canal and also any type of ear wax obstruction. This suggests we have a clear sight of what we are doing, making it much more secure and also less complicated to do.

No Ear Drops Considered necessary

Unlike other ear wax removal techniques such as ear syringing or ear irrigation, you will certainly not need to do any preparation job before you visit an audiologist. While it might help to make use of ear drops before the removal, it is not essential since our devices will have the ability to eliminate it securely.

No Messy Water

Microsuction is a dry procedure with no unpleasant water being used or purged into the ear. This reduces the danger of infection, as well as additionally implies you can pop in for the treatment in between meetings with no untidy or lasting effects.

Safe For Existing Perforations

Unlike ear syringing and ear irrigation, it is safe for people that have a perforated eardrum, previous infections or an ear blockage. The factor is that microsuction securely removes wax utilizing determine accuracy, as opposed to pushing anything into the tympanum.

Microsuction Enables Ear Assessments

With microsuction, a detailed ear evaluation can be performed to check for any perforations or center ear infections, and also the ear can be dealt with suitably. This is much more secure than with irrigation where there is no way to check out the inner ear initially, possibly triggering even more damages with the surgery.

Microsuction makes use of extremely cautious medical suction to eliminate ear wax with pinpoint precision, instead of having to push anything right into the ear canal. Due to the binocular microscopic lense, professionals have a truly clear view of the ear canal as well as will quickly become aware of any type of infections or perforations. Despite an existing perforation, microsuction is a safe approach to get rid of ear wax without the danger of pressing it even more in the ear.
